Joint Implementation Projects (JIP) Approval Process CABINET OF MINISTERS OF UKRAINE adopted the Resolution “On Approval of the Procedure for Consideration, Approval and Implementation of Projects Aimed at Anthropogenic Emissions Reduction or Greenhouse Gas Absorption Increase Pursuant to Kioto Protocol to the United Nation Framework Convention on Climate Change” dated February 22, 2006 N 206 1.0 DNA and JI Projects Secretariat JIP Designated National Authority is Ministry of Environmental Protection of Ukraine Function JIP Secretariat fulfils the Kyoto Protocol Supervising Department of the Ministry of Environmental Protection of Ukraine 1.1 Joint Implementation Projects Procedure (Estimation) 1. Entity which would like to implement a JI project submits to the Ministry of Environmental Protection of Ukraine the Project Idea Note with request for Letter of Endorsement. 2. Ministry studies proposal no longer one month and if there is no objections issues the Letter of Endorsement 1.2 Joint Implementation Projects Procedure (Design) 3. Owner of the entity develops Project Design Documents (PDD) which obviously includes: business plan or project feasibility study, including financial plan project additionality assessment baseline scenario description monitoring plan for GHG emissions analysis of environmental impacts 1.3 Joint Implementation Projects Procedure (Submitting) 4. The owner of the object shall submit the developed project supported by the conclusion of an independent expert organization entitled to examine projects aimed at the reduction of volumes of anthropogenic emissions or increase of greenhouse gas absorption and assess the obtained results, to the Ministry of Environmental Protection of Ukraine 1.4 Joint Implementation Projects Procedure (Approval) 5.The Ministry of Environmental Protection of Ukraine shall consider the project and the supporting documents submitted by the owner of the object within one month, and in case of a positive conclusion shall issue a letter of approval regarding thereof 1.5 Joint Implementation Projects Procedure (Registration) 6. For the purposes of maintaining records of anthropogenic emissions volumes reduction or greenhouse gas absorption increase, the approved project shall be registered in the Ministry of Environmental Protection of Ukraine 1.6 Joint Implementation Projects Procedure (ERU Checking) 7. A report on the results of examination and monitoring of volumes of anthropogenic emissions or greenhouse gas absorption shall be submitted by the owner of the object to the Ministry of Environmental Protection of Ukraine for registration Monitoring of volumes of anthropogenic emissions or greenhouse gas absorption pursuant to the project shall be performed by an independent expert organization 1.8 Procedures for JI Projects (ERU Transfer) Transfer of anthropogenic emission reduction (absorption) units from the National Register of Emissions and Greenhouse Gas Absorption to the register of the respective partner-country shall be done after monitoring report, as well as reduction (absorption) volumes of greenhouse gas emissions reached as the result of the project implementation, have been registered in the Ministry of Environmental Protection of Ukraine. 1.9 Procedures for JI Projects (Requirements) The requirements to the PDD establishes the Ministry of Environmental Protection of Ukraine Data on projects implementations shall be published in the mass media Project owner is responsible for implementation, monitoring and verification of the project. 2. Requirements to the Letter of Endorsement Request Information about entity activity and its’ financial state, scope of the JI Project Idea of the JI project Preliminary estimation base scenario and emission redaction Preliminary additionality assessment Preliminary estimation of the influence for environment 2.1 Barriers To Getting the Letter of Endorsement Unsatisfactory financial state of the proponent Project description details or other faults removal are required (resubmission is possible) Principal impossibility to accept the project as JI (resubmission is impossible) 2.1.1 Reasons of principally rejection a JI project Financial state of the proponent can not be submitted Proponent field activity is far of the JI project subject JI project doesn't excepted local community Potentially ERUs investment very low of the JI project cost 2.2 Needed Documents for obtaining letter of Approval: 1. Completed PDD 2. Resume of any official examinations and discussions of project by Parties involved 3. Conclusion of independent expert entity (for Track 1 - any independent entity, registered in Ministry of Environmental Protection of Ukraine) 4. Letter of interest from buyer 5. Inquiry on commercial confidentiality observance 2.3 Additionality test includes check for: Finance additionality Available finance proposition for implementation of the reconstruction project without JI component There are another reasons which increases the risk of JI project 2.4 General Requirements for JIP approval Facilitating to sustainable development Avoid negative environmental impacts Meet social-economic needs local community Response State strategy policy in field activity Emissions Reduction Idea of the JI projects 3. Types JI Projects which Have Got Letter of Endorsement (CO2- e ERU per year) 1. Utilization coal mine methane – 3 (2.098.000) 2. Methane capture at solid waste landfill - 5 (454.400) 3. Biomass utilization -1 (51.600) 4. Energy cogeneration – 1 (45.300) 5. Liquid waste utilization – 1 (50.000) 6. Alternative sources of energy -1 (70.000) 7. District heating supplying system modernization– 4 (323.700) 8. Technology process modernization – 1 (87.750) 9. Hydropower station modernization – 1 (260.000) 4.Domestic policies to enhance project development Record assigned amount unit Establishment national registry to record and track ERUs, AAUs, RMUs, and report annually to UNFCCC; Implement national inventory system for GHG emissions and removals Training of the stakeholders on JI activities Provide information support JIP developers and partners 4.1 The Field for Cooperation Energy conservation and energy efficiency, biogas and mine methane utilization, renewable sources of energy.
